My gardening experience stems from years of schooling and passion to learn more about it. I am a certified Texas Master Gardener too. Master Gardeners are members of their local community who take an active interest in all things gardening, with a specialization in horticulture. It is an extensive program that involves classwork, volunteering and community outreach.
